The Safety and Security Manager, is responsible for the safety and security operation of staff and properties of FMFI-S and any 3rd parties on the Institution’s premises, is also responsible for the implementation of prevention, mitigation, preparedness and protection strategies for FMFI-S in the event of an organizational crisis.
The Safety and Security Manager assures that safety rules and manual are prepared, implemented, followed and regularly trained. Further that functioning safety equipment are installed and regularly monitored; needs to liaise with external security parties.

• University degree in Law or any related field
• Knowledge of fire safety and local labor law
• A minimum of 3 years experience in a managerial position in a similar function
• Good knowledge in spoken and written English
• Good computer literacy (Microsoft Office)
• A valid driver’s license and the ability to pass a security background check
• Ability to research and analyze complex situations
• Ability to prepare clear and concise reports
• Coordination, communication, time management, problem solving, presentation skills
• Flexibility, integrity, enthusiasm towards work, confidentiality and ability to work under pressure

The First MicroFinance Institution (FMFI-Syria) is a legal and independent entity established by the Agha Khan Agency for Microfinance (AKAM). Its mandate is to alleviate poverty, diminish the vulnerability of poor populations, and reduce economic and social exclusion by establishing sustainable institutions that extend a broad range of innovative financial services to underserved population. FMFI-S services cover seven governorates through eight branches and six service units in Damascus, Sweida, Aleppo, Lattakia, Tartous, Salamieh, Masyaf, and Homs.
